Aloo palak in English translates to Spinach Potato stir fry. This is one of the simple, easy and quick recipes that is popular in many Indian households. This is a vegan, gluten-free, beginner-friendly recipe.
Heat oil in a saucepan, add cumin seeds and let them sizzle. Add dry red chillies and ginger garlic paste.
Saute the paste till the raw smell of ginger-garlic fades away. Add finely chopped green chillies.
Add finely chopped onions and saute till translucent.
Add cubed potatoes and mix.
Add a cup of water for the potatoes to cook.
Add add turmeric powder and finely chopped tomatoes.
Once half-cooked,garam masala powder, coriander powder and red chilli powder.
Mix and cover the vegetable for 1-2 minutes so that the spices are nicely incorporated with the potatoes.
Add chopped spinach leaves. Add salt to taste.
Mix and cook spinach for 3-4 minutes.
Aloo Palak Sabzi (Spinach Potato Stir Fry) is ready. Serve with flatbreads or as a side dish with dal rice.

Notes
You can make a curry version of this recipe by blanching the spinach leaves and blend to a puree. Add boiled potatoes and there you go a perfect aloo palak restaurant style which can be enjoyed with butter paratha or naan.You can also make this dry sabzi without onion and garlic.
